What Are Colorized Silver Coins?

Colorized silver coins are standard silver bullion coins with added colorization on their surfaces. The process typically involves applying a durable layer of color to specific designs, enhancing the coins’ visual appeal. This technique combines traditional minting processes with modern artistic elements to produce stunning collectibles that stand out among standard silver pieces.

Many mints, such as the U.S. Mint, create colorized versions of iconic designs like the American Silver Eagle. These coins often celebrate special occasions or themes, making them popular among collectors seeking unique additions to their collections.

How Are Colorized Silver Coins Produced?

The production of colorized silver coins involves several steps that ensure both quality and durability. Initially, the mint strikes the coin from high-quality silver bullion. Once the base coin is produced, artisans apply color to specific areas using advanced techniques that guarantee long-lasting results.

The colorization process not only enhances the aesthetic appeal but also adds a layer of uniqueness, making each coin a standalone piece of art. The vibrant hues can depict anything from historical figures to nature scenes, allowing for a wide variety of themes that attract different collectors.

How to Care for Your Colorized Silver Coins?

Proper care is essential to maintaining the beauty and value of your colorized silver coins. Store your coins in a cool, dry place, away from direct sunlight and moisture, which can damage the color layer. Consider using protective coin capsules or holders designed specifically for colored coins to prevent scratches and tarnishing.

Avoid handling the coins frequently; if you must touch them, ensure your hands are clean and dry. This practice minimizes the risk of transferring oils or dirt onto the coin’s surface, preserving its vibrant colors and overall appearance.

Are There Any Downsides to Colorized Silver Coins?

While colorized silver coins offer unique benefits, there are some downsides to consider. One primary concern is that not all collectors value colorized coins equally; some may prefer traditional silver coins for their simplicity and historical significance, which can affect resale value.

FAQs About Colorized Silver Coins

What is the typical mintage for colorized silver coins?

The mintage for colorized silver coins varies widely depending on the mint and the specific coin. Limited edition releases may have mintage numbers as low as a few thousand, while more common designs could have hundreds of thousands struck. Always check the mint’s specifications for each coin to understand its rarity.

Do colorized silver coins have lower purity than traditional silver coins?

No, the colorization process does not affect the purity of the silver itself. Most colorized silver coins maintain a purity of .999 fine silver, similar to traditional bullion coins. The added color merely enhances the design without compromising the metal’s quality.

Can colorized silver coins be used as currency?

While colorized silver coins are legal tender in their respective countries, they are primarily considered collectibles rather than currency. Most people buy them for their silver content or artistic value, not for everyday transactions. It’s essential to consider their collectible status when determining their worth.
